As NASA prepares for its first crewed Artemis missions, the company is making preparations to construct, take a look at, and assemble the following evolution of its SLS (House Launch System) rocket. The bigger and energy highly effective model of SLS, referred to as Block 1B, can ship a crew and enormous items of {hardware} to the Moon in a single launch and is about to debut for the Artemis IV mission.

“From the start, NASA’s House Launch System was designed to evolve into extra highly effective crew and cargo configurations to offer a versatile platform as we search to discover extra of our photo voltaic system,” mentioned John Honeycutt, SLS Program supervisor. “Every of the evolutionary adjustments made to the SLS engines, boosters, and higher stage of the SLS rocket are constructed on the successes of the Block 1 design that flew first with Artemis I in November 2022 and can, once more, for the primary crewed missions for Artemis II and III.”

Early manufacturing is already underway at NASA’s Michoud Meeting Facility in New Orleans, whereas preparations for the inexperienced run take a look at collection for its upgraded higher stage are in progress at close by Stennis House Middle in Bay St. Louis, Mississippi.

New Upgrades for Bolder Missions

Expanded view of the next configuration of NASA's Space Launch System rocket

Whereas utilizing the identical primary core stage and stable rocket booster design, and associated parts because the Block 1, Block 1B options two massive evolutionary adjustments that may make NASA’s workhorse rocket much more succesful for future missions to the Moon and past. A extra highly effective second stage and an adapter for big cargos will broaden the chances for future Artemis missions.

“The House Launch System Block 1B rocket would be the major transportation for astronauts to the Moon for years to come back,” mentioned James Burnum, deputy supervisor of the NASA Block 1B Improvement Workplace. “We’re constructing on the SLS Block 1 design, testing, and flight expertise to develop secure, dependable transportation that may ship larger and heavier {hardware} to the Moon in a single launch than present rockets.”

Space Launch System Exploration Upper Stage infographic.

The in-space stage used to ship the primary three Artemis missions to the Moon, known as the interim cryogenic propulsion stage (ICPS), makes use of a single engine and shall be changed by a bigger, extra highly effective four-engine stage known as the exploration higher stage (EUS). A distinct battery is among the many many adjustments that may permit EUS to help the primary eight hours of the mission following launch in comparison with the present ICPS two hours. All new {hardware} and software program shall be designed and examined to fulfill the totally different efficiency and environmental necessities.

The opposite configuration change is a common stage adapter that connects the rocket to the Orion spacecraft. It additionally presents greater than 10,000 cubic toes (286 cubic meters) of house to hold massive parts, corresponding to modules for NASA’s future Gateway outpost that shall be in lunar orbit to help crew between floor missions and distinctive alternatives for science on the Moon.

Collectively, these upgrades will enhance the payload functionality for SLS from 59,000 kilos (27 metric tons) to roughly 84,000 kilos (38 metric tons). The 4 RL10 engines that shall be used through the exploration higher stage inexperienced run take a look at collection at Stennis are full, and work on the Artemis IV core stage is in progress at close by Michoud.

Extra Alternatives

The developed design additionally provides astronaut explorers extra launch alternatives on a path to intercept the Moon. With 4 instances the engines and virtually 4 instances the propellant and thrust of ICPS, the EUS additionally permits two day by day launch alternatives in comparison with Block 1’s extra restricted lunar launch availability.

Amongst different capabilities, each astronauts and floor groups will be capable of talk with the in-space stage and safely management it whereas utilizing Orion’s docking system to extract compenents destined for Gateway from the stage adapter.

NASA is working to land the primary girl, first individual of shade, and its first worldwide companion astronaut on the Moon beneath Artemis. SLS is a part of NASA’s spine for deep house exploration, together with Orion and the Gateway in orbit across the Moon and industrial human touchdown methods, next-generation spacesuits, and rovers on the lunar floor. SLS is the one rocket that may ship Orion, astronauts, and provides to the Moon in a single launch.
